QUOTE(shah_ho_nam @ Apr 4 2011, 02:46 PM)
i've upgraded my old 40gb to 500gb Hitachi.

no more deleting contents


Added on April 4, 2011, 2:50 pmowh does this affect only SLIM or both FAT as well? i plan to get 1tb also. since the price is quite cheap nowdays
*
the maximum capacity for 2.5inch 9.5mm height disk is Western Digital Caviar Blue 750GB iianm. 1TB all 12.5mm height currently.

unless u want to go to 'unportable' route, by connecting the SATA connector inside the PS3 to a 3.5inch HDD, that one up to 2TB oso can tongue.gif
